Students study geography in undergraduate, graduate and PhD programs from public and private universities in America. US universities are considered one of the best in teaching geography - universities offer more than 130 full-time undergraduate and graduate programs in this area. Many American university courses rank internationally as the best.

Geography graduates find jobs in education, environmental studies, public and private entrepreneurship. According to statistics, about 25% of geographers find work in the US public sector.
In-demand specialties:
- geographic analyst
- cartographer
- forestry ecologist
- climatologist
- land management specialist
- soil conservation specialist
- publisher of maps, atlases, textbooks and encyclopedias.
